‘Beatles Deeper Undercover’ belongs on every serious Beatle fan’s bookshelf

Kristofer Engelhardt’s original “Beatles Undercover,” published in 1998, has been one of the most used books in our Beatles library. The original book cataloged everything you’d ever want to know about the Beatles’ outside musical activities.
